A good PDR guy should be able to get the ding from the inside, than you can decide on the Paint, if touchup is good enough. Remember insurance claim normally means bad carfax and bad resale value.

I’d go the PDR route using someone who can guarantee they can remove the dent. It should cost less than $100. I don’t use my insurance company unless I can’t afford to pay out of pocket. Some of the paint damage might come out with polishing. It may not all be removeable, but there’s no way I’d take it to a body shop and have the door painted.

I’ve been pretty impressed with the work our paintless dent guy does. That one looks like it might not become totally invisible, but I’d give it a shot.
Sometimes they need to drill holes to access certain areas, so I’d be mindful of that. Sometimes it comes down to a visible ding vs a hidden/plugged hole in the body. You may want to ask how he plans to access it. |

Like already stated, definitely try the PDR route first.
While washing my car one afternoon I changed over from the foam gun to a regular spray nozzle on my pressure washer. Like a rookie I didn’t do a test spray away from the car when I squeezed the handle on the pressure washer. The tip wasn’t fully seated in the quick connect and shot out like a bullet...right at my door. It left a beautiful nozzle shaped oval in the door. PDR guy removed it 100% with a hot glue gun type setup. It was hard to watch but the result was amazing. $75 Just make sure your PDR guy didn’t start yesterday. The one I called had been doing it for 20 years. That stuff is an art. |
